CHALLENGES FACED BY ELECTROPLATING BUSINESSES
1. High Investment and Treatment Costs
Wastewater contains high concentrations of heavy metals and salts, leading to significant investment and treatment costs. Additionally, a large amount of sludge is generated.
2. Raw Material Waste
Electroplating wastewater contains substantial amounts of heavy metals such as chromium, nickel, gold, silver, copper, and zinc, along with acids and industrial salts. The procurement costs for these materials represent a major portion of total production costs, yet they are wasted as pollutants.
3. Lack of Technical Support
After the initial investment, many factories use imported machinery and technology, making it difficult to receive timely technical support during operation, especially in case of system failures.

ULTRA-PURE WATER TREATMENT SOLUTION FROM NGO
- Feed Water (Municipal Water) is pumped through initial treatment stages, including multi-layer filtration (sand and activated carbon filtration) and softening.
- Softened Water is then processed through a pre-protection filter before entering the Primary RO System.
- Primary RO Water is stored in a tank and undergoes further fine filtration before passing through the Secondary RO System and Purification Filtration.
- After UV Filtration and detailed filtration stages, the water is directed to the Pure Water Storage Tank for production use.
- A branch of the process continues through Electrodeionization (EDI) Treatment to produce Ultra-Pure Water, essential for electronic component manufacturing.
- Finally, both ultra-pure water and pure water are stored in tanks, ready for supply to the production process.
